Adani Hazira Port organize mock drill in collaboration with National Disaster Response Force

Surat : There was a sudden news of gas leakage at Adani Hazira port today. The news reached the nearby companies, local administration, district crisis group to NDRF in no time. It was a mock drill to test all levels of alertness and understand what to do and what not to do in such a situation. Which was organized by the CEO of Adani Hazira Port with the support of District Administration and Surat District Industrial Safety and Health Office.

At 2.30 pm at Gate No. 1 of Adani Port at Hazira, a tank full of acrylonitrile chemical suddenly leaked poisonous gas and then caught fire. The company’s fire tank, ambulance and other equipment and men reached the spot after the security informed about the incident.

As people were also affected due to gas and fire, several heads were informed and finally the district collector was informed by declaring this level-3 emergency. Their help was also sought by informing the company of Hazira area as the situation became worse.

Realizing the seriousness of the incident, Surat City Provincial Officer VJ Bhandari, Olpad Provincial Officer Partha Talsania, Deputy Police Commissioner Hetal Patel, GPCB Regional Officer Jijnaben Ojha reached the spot.

Surat Municipal Corporation’s fire tank and health ambulance also arrived. The District Crisis Group Command reached the spot and informed the National Disaster Response Force (NDRF) to take control of the situation after analysis.

A team of National Disaster Response Force (NDRF) rushed to the spot from Gate-1 and brought the situation under control. One more person was rescued by his team and sent for treatment. Mock drill was completed by NDRF team giving green signal. The exercise assessed what a chemical, biological, radiological, and nuclear leakage situation might be like.

Mr. Neeraj Bansal, CEO, Adani Hazira Port said, “This exercise provides invaluable insights to all concerned, allowing them to assess and enhance our emergency response capabilities. It is through such collaborative efforts that we continue to strengthen our resilience and readiness to face unforeseen challenges.

Government officials like National Disaster Response Force (NDRF), District Crisis Group-Surat, District Collector, Commissioner of Police-Surat, Directorate of Industrial Safety and Health along with Kunjan Rawat, Deputy Director of District Industrial Safety and Health, Surat, participated in the mock drill exercise held today with Adani Hazira Port Limited. Along with the office, the management authorities, mutual aid industries of Hazira area namely Shell, AMNS, Cribhco, NTPC, Reliance, ONGC, GAIL etc. joined.
